Output e686f486cf583fabfd0dff0eadf4bed35e1d0527aeb42cb7fe8bd2bf7bc70b60:1

value
1985756
script pubkey
OP_0 OP_PUSHBYTES_20 d283c8ee0d910b638f951ca6988500cb727ba2b8
address
bc1q62pu3msdjy9k8ru4rjnf3pgqede8hg4cxppj2c
transaction
e686f486cf583fabfd0dff0eadf4bed35e1d0527aeb42cb7fe8bd2bf7bc70b60
confirmations
335123
spent
true